OSDN Git Service

gcc/
authorjules <jules@138bc75d-0d04-0410-961f-82ee72b054a4>
Thu, 15 Apr 2010 14:39:22 +0000 (14:39 +0000)
committerMasaki Muranaka <monaka@monami-software.com>
Sun, 23 May 2010 05:32:45 +0000 (14:32 +0900)
commit68cc93cfc90fd762eb46b95e1732284798c26ad2
treec1e6d4169afe8402e976dcce22fd77700af7a2e3
parent8f233a7950729f89ca8aaaf25486c3fcf62c9a15
gcc/
* config/arm/thumb2.md (thumb2_movsi_insn): Split ldr and str
alternatives according to use of high and low regs.
* config/arm/vfp.md (thumb2_movsi_vfp): Likewise.
* config/arm/arm.h (CONDITIONAL_REGISTER_USAGE): Use high regs when
optimizing for size on Thumb-2.

git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@158378 138bc75d-0d04-0410-961f-82ee72b054a4
gcc/ChangeLog